Google API integration

Bulk Search Console URL inspection

The tool connects to your Google account only when you choose to do so and uses these permissions:

  • https://www.googleapis.com/auth/webmasters.readonly: lists Search Console properties you can access and reads URL indexing inspection results.
  • https://www.googleapis.com/auth/drive.file: requested only when you choose Google Sheets export, so the tool can create a new spreadsheet and write the results to it.

Zero Access Page Checker

The tool connects to your Google account only when you choose to do so and uses these permissions:

  • https://www.googleapis.com/auth/analytics.readonly: lists GA4 accounts and properties you can access and reads page views by URL for the selected period.
  • https://www.googleapis.com/auth/webmasters.readonly: lists Search Console properties you can access and reads impressions, clicks, and indexing status by URL.
  • https://www.googleapis.com/auth/drive.file: requested only when you choose Google Sheets export, so the tool can create a new spreadsheet and write the results to it.

Our use and transfer of information received from Google APIs complies with the Google API Services User Data Policy, including its Limited Use requirements.

Sharing, transfer, and disclosure of Google user data

We use information obtained from Google APIs only to inspect the URLs you specify, compare GA4 and GSC data, and perform the export operation you select. Except for requests sent to Google APIs at your direction, we do not share, transfer, disclose, or sell Google user data to third parties or use it for advertising.

Only when you select Google Sheets export do we send and save the retrieved results to a newly created spreadsheet in your own Google Drive. We do not send the data to another user's, the Service operator's, or any other third party's Google Drive.

Protection of Google user data

  • Communications between your browser, the Service, and Google APIs use HTTPS (TLS) to encrypt data in transit.
  • OAuth access tokens, Google API requests, GA4 and GSC results, and CSV or spreadsheet export processing stay in your browser. We do not send OAuth access tokens or retrieved results to our servers, hosting providers, or CDN providers.
  • We do not store OAuth access tokens or retrieved results on our servers, in LocalStorage, or in cookies.
  • We use read-only permissions for GA4 and Search Console and a Google Drive permission limited to files created by this tool.
  • Spreadsheets are protected by your Google Account and the sharing permissions you manage in Google Drive.

Our server only fetches and parses public sitemaps and does not retain their contents.

Retention and deletion of Google user data

OAuth access tokens and results retrieved from Google APIs are retained temporarily only in the memory of the tab in which you use the tool. They are discarded from browser memory when you select Disconnect Google, reload the page, or close the tab. We do not retain Google user data on our servers, so there is no server-side Google user data for us to delete.

A Google spreadsheet created by the tool remains in your Google Drive until you delete it. Revoking the Google Account connection does not automatically delete spreadsheets that have already been created. You must delete an unwanted spreadsheet from your own Google Drive. You can revoke the Service's access at any time from your Google Account connections page.

Information you enter

Data you enter or generate in each tool (passwords, hashes, URLs, text, etc.) is not stored on our servers.

  • For tools that run entirely in the browser (e.g. password generator, Bcrypt hash), input and output stay in the browser and are not sent to us.
  • For tools that require server processing (e.g. DNS lookup, redirect check), we process the URL or domain you submit temporarily and do not save it in an application database or file.
  • We do not save your inputs in browser LocalStorage or cookies.

Hosting providers, CDNs, and reverse proxies may temporarily generate standard access logs containing information such as IP address, date and time, request URL, and User-Agent for security and troubleshooting.

IP address checker

The “IP address checker” returns your connection IP, X-Forwarded-For, User-Agent, and related values to your browser only after you consent, for self-verification purposes.

  • Our application does not persist these values in databases, files, or operational logs.
  • Hosting providers, CDNs, and reverse proxies may still create standard access logs on the infrastructure side.
  • This is separate from sitewide Google Analytics (GA4); see “Analytics” below.
